life
look at the birds, on
the wings of air, flying
nigh and far without fear.
.
even so all lack, but not
their nest, the only place
of rest. weave of the best.
.
life too -is theirs to call;
as to us together by God
given, even ants -too tiny
.
for the eyes of elephant,
to see, can't be pecked by
the beak of a pheasant.
.
who's as happy as a lark?
which for dream cares
not, or for war -doth fears.
.
look at the beasts, wild
and tamed, all dwell on
nature's gifts; their meals
.
placed in their midst, to
satiety to feast, on flesh
and fruits, and weeds,
.
and roots, and pools,
filled to the brink to drink
and sink, and exist in
.
mist of heaven's dew,
until man threw darts and
made it sleep in his stew.
.
this awing fauna, in natural
flow, took contentment
in life of their own, yes!
.
look at men, given by
God -all to dominate, to
go merry and navigate,
.
to binge, to satiate and
propagate. see men,
preempting, manipulating,
.
and consciously, cruely
condemned contentment,
in a life of their own.
.
now God frowns, divinity
scowls. life is flying away
ere it's consumed by strife.
